Intro to Robot Vacuum Cleaners with Mops
Robot vacuum with mops, often referred to as "mop vacuums" or "mopping robotics," are smart cleaning gadgets developed to deal with both vacuuming and mopping jobs. These robotics use innovative navigation and cleaning technologies to move homes, cleaning floors and mopping as they go. They are especially helpful for families with busy lifestyles, as they can operate individually and on a schedule, making sure that floorings are always tidy without the requirement for manual intervention.

Key Features of Robot Vacuum Cleaners with Mops
Dual Cleaning Functions
- Vacuuming: Equipped with effective suction, these robots can effectively remove dirt, dust, and particles from various floor types, including wood, tile, and carpet.
- Mopping: Many designs come with a mopping system that can be activated separately or in conjunction with the vacuuming function, using microfiber pads or special mopping solutions to clean and polish floorings.
Advanced Navigation Systems
- Lidar Technology: Some models use Lidar (Light Detection and Ranging) to produce a precise map of the home, enabling them to browse efficiently and prevent barriers.
- Visual Navigation: Others use cameras and visual markers to map and browse their environment, ensuring extensive and consistent cleaning.
Connection and Smart Features
- App Control: Most robot vacuum with mops can be controlled via a mobile phone app, allowing users to arrange cleansings, display progress, and change settings from another location.
- Voice Commands: Integration with sm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a and Google Assistant enables users to manage the robot with voice commands, including another layer of benefit.
Adjustable Cleaning Modes
- Spot Cleaning: For localized messes, spot cleaning modes focus on a specific location.

Practical Considerations
Floor Type Compatibility
- Tough Floors: Robot vacuum with mops are particularly reliable on hard floors like wood, marble, and tile.
- Carpets: While numerous models can handle low-pile carpets, they might not be suitable for high-pile or shag carpets.
Challenge Avoidance
- Furnishings: Ensure that furniture is arranged in a manner that allows the robot to move easily.
- Cables and Small Objects: Keep cable televisions and small things out of the robot's path to prevent entanglement and damage.
Battery Life
- Charge Time: Most robotics have a battery life of 1.5 to 3 hours and can go back to their charging dock when the battery is low.
- Cleaning Time: The battery life will figure out how much area the robot can clean in one session.
Sound Level
- Quiet Operation: Many designs are created to operate silently, making them suitable for use throughout the day or at night.
- Mopping Noise: Some users find the mopping function to be a little louder than vacuuming, however it is generally not disruptive.
Water Management
- Controlled Flow: Ensure that the robot's water management system is well-calibrated to avoid water damage to floorings.
- Auto-Emptying: Models with self-cleaning stations frequently have functions to instantly clear the water tank, decreasing the need for manual refills.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Are robot vacuum with mops ideal for all floor types?
- A: While they are highly reliable on difficult floors, their efficiency on carpets can differ. Low-pile carpets are normally fine, but high-pile carpets may not be suitable. Constantly check the manufacturer's recommendations for the very best floor types.
Q: How frequently should I clean the robot's filters and mop pads?
- A: Filters need to be cleaned up or changed every few weeks, depending upon use. Mop pads must be cleaned up after each mopping session to prevent the accumulation of dirt and germs.
Q: Can I utilize these robots with family pets?
- A: Yes, numerous designs are designed to handle pet hair and dander successfully. Search for robotics with strong suction and specialized pet cleaning modes.
Q: How do I establish the robot vacuum cleaner with mop?
- A: Most models come with easy to use setup guidelines. Normally, you require to charge the robot, connect it to your Wi-Fi network, and utilize the app to establish cleaning schedules and customize settings.
Q: What should I do if the robot gets stuck?
- A: If the robot gets stuck, you can generally rescue it by raising it out of the challenge. Some designs have integrated sensing units that will pause the cleaning and go back to the charging dock if they encounter an issue.
Q: Are robot vacuum cleaners with mops costly?
- A: Prices vary depending upon the model and functions. Entry-level designs can be rather inexpensive, while high-end designs with advanced features might cost more. Consider your budget and cleaning requirements when buying.
